Abstract

 The research about the influence of organic fertilizer of crumb rubber solid waste industry on chili plants (capsicum frutescens) growth had been done. The aim of the research was to evaluate the vegetative growth of chili plants treated with organic fertilizer that was made from crumb rubber solid waste industry and it was compared with chili plants treated was commercial organic fertilizer (SP -36). The organic fertilizer was made by mixing of soil, crumb rubber solid waste, cow fieces, talc, saw dust, and hull rices, using and aerab system. The variation of the amount of solid waste was 0%; 10%, 20%; 30%; and 40%, respectively. Fertilizing of chili plants was done by dasage variation i.e.1:1,5; and 2 kg/10m2 and control (without fertilizer) respectively. The observation was done on fourth month on vegetative growth including high plants, leaf length, and leaf width. The results showed that crumb rubber solid waste could be used as organic fertilizer for chili plants. The best growth of plants especially high was treated with 20% crumb rubber solid waste at dosage of 2 kg /10m2 is 38.2 cm, while the best growth of leaf length and leaf width was chili plant treated with 40% crumb rubber solid waste at dosage of 2 kg/10m2 was 10.0 cm and 6.2 cm.  Keywords : crumb rubber, solid waste, fertilizer, chili plants.   Penelitian tentang pengaruh pupuk organik limbah padat industri crumb rubber terhadap pertumbuhan tanaman cabe (capsicum frutescens) bertujuan mengevaluasi pertumbuhan vegetative tanaman cabe yang diberi limbah padat industry crumb rubber dibandingkan dengan tanaman cabe yang diberi pupuk organic dari pasaran (SP-36). Abstract

This study aims to analyze the influence of Discipline, work experience and salary on employee performance at Caruban Madiun District Hospital. Using a quantitative method, this research involved 232 employees as respondents. Data were collected through a questionnaire and analyzed using multiple linear regression. The results showed that, partially, Discipline, word experience, and salary have a significant effect on employee performance. Simultaneously, these three variables also contribute significantly to the improvement of employee performance. These findings have implications for the management of Caruban Madiun District Hospital to strengthen Discipline, enhance a fair reward system, and provide development opportunities for employees to optimize the health service performance provided to the community.
